School travel planning
We want you and your family to travel safely and get home safe, every day. An effective school travel plan encourages the school community to think about how they get to and from school, how to include exercise into their journey, and how to avoid contributing to traffic congestion in and around the school itself. This includes a focus on active transport choices like biking and walking. School travel planning can also have health benefits related to climate change and environmental sustainability.

Active transport
Active transport means getting around that is powered by human energy, such as walking and biking. At Council, we recognise the key connection between healthy, active living and our transport choices.
